HTG Heat Treated Fiberglass Sleeve is a high-performance, uncoated insulation sleeve designed for extreme high-temperature applications. It is manufactured from woven non-alkali fiberglass yarn and subjected to a special heat-treatment process, which removes organic residues and enhances thermal stability, flame resistance, and dielectric performance.
This sleeve is capable of continuous operation in temperatures ranging from 400 °C to 600 °C, making it suitable for environments where conventional coated sleeves are not effective. Its inorganic fiberglass construction ensures excellent flame retardancy, flexibility, and electrical insulation, even under prolonged thermal stress.
HTG heat treated fiberglass sleeves are widely used for un-insulated or partially insulated conductors, bus bars, component leads, cable assemblies, and electrical components exposed to high temperatures. They are ideal for industrial heating equipment, high-temperature electrical systems, and applications requiring reliable insulation without organic coatings.
